A031605 Numbers n such that continued fraction for sqrt(n) has odd period and central terms 17. +0
1
290, 6010, 6322, 6481, 9337, 12713, 16609, 17386, 18181, 21898, 22193, 22789, 23393, 26605, 27917, 28585, 32125, 34297, 39733, 40529, 41333, 41738, 42554, 45569, 45994, 46421, 48149, 49466, 49909, 53629, 57373, 59293, 61357, 65357, 66377, 70130, 70657 (list; graph; listen)
